Cisco ASA5550 and Wizard High Availability ?
Hi

I use 2 Cisco ASA5550:
ASA Version: 9.1(7)32
ADSM Version: 7.12(2)

i want configure Hight Availability and Scalability Wizards but that's
don't work.
I click on the button: no action, the wizards don't start

someone has already encountered the problem ?

"Because ASDM is backwards compatible with earlier ASA releases, you can
upgrade ASDM no matter which ASA version you are running." [1]

Unless it was very early in the PDM days, the above has always been the
case.
